U+3255 "" Circled Number Twenty Five is a symbol encoded in the Enclosed CJK Letters and Months block, designed for use within East Asian typography and numbering systems. It visually represents the number 25 enclosed in a circle, functioning as a stylistic enumeration marker in lists, documents, or diagrams where a compact, decorative number is desired. While it belongs to a set that originally provided a sequence of circled numbers up to 50 for compatibility with Japanese and Chinese text standards, this character is also utilized in modern digital contexts for labeling, instructions, or graphic design, though its use is less common than similar characters for smaller numbers. As with all Unicode symbols, it ensures consistent representation across different platforms and fonts.
